The Project Manager plans, coordinates, and leads project delivery activities associated with interior fit-outs and capital improvement projects for industrial and office properties. This position analyzes all project documentation and existing conditions, including projects for which little to no information is available, to determine the overall estimated scope, cost, and schedule of a project. The Project Manager performs design and pre-construction coordination, as well as construction oversight throughout a project’s life cycle to ensure successful completion and close-out.
PRIMARYRESPONSIBILITIES Design and Preconstruction Phases
- Performs due diligence required to assess the project.
- Works with Architects, Owners/Tenants, Engineers, and Contractors in formulating accurate and complete Construction Documents and scopes of work and budgets. This effort may require the PM to take a client’s “idea”, discern all the pieces required to complete the project, create a conceptual budget, and create an outline of the required scopes of work, trades and work sequencing that will demonstrate a thorough understanding of the entire scope of the project.
- Leads the project team in translating the scope of work and project sequencing into construction documents.
- Actively works with the client and design team to value engineer costs to achieve the budget goals and maintain the vision of the project.
- Creates or assists in creating the schedule and sequencing of the project so accurate expectations can be conveyed to the client and project team.
- Coordinate with all vendors needed for successful project delivery to include Architects, Engineers, Contractors, Low-Voltage/Security Vendors, Furniture Vendors, Move Vendors, and any other project specific consultants.
- Solicits pricing information and/or bids from general contractors, sub-contractors, and suppliers.
- Prepares job specific instructions to bidders and bid forms.
- Produces accurate and thorough takeoffs as well as planning, leading, and coordinating pre-bid and bid meetings.
- Creates project estimates and analysis of general contractor, subcontractor and supplier bids as well as calculating related Soft Costs and Fees, permits, insurance, licenses, taxes, and CM fee costs for the project in order to calculate a complete cost estimate.
- Coordinates Contracts and Purchase Orders and is responsible for follow-up until executed.
- When appropriate, checks references on prospective contractors and suppliers.
- When appropriate, conducts post-bid, pre-buy, scope review and negotiation discussions.
- When appropriate, coordinates the submittal logs, material delivery schedules, project schedules.
- Coordinates weekly project progress meetings.
- Monitors the project budget, schedule, and construction quality.
